Q: Discuss the appropriate defensive skill for the following:
1. Hand Touch
Best defense: Wrist-hold – to grab the raider’s attacking hand quickly.
2. Toe Touch
Best defense: Ankle-hold – to catch the raider’s leg during a toe touch.
3. Kick
Best defense: Thigh-hold or Waist-hold – to stop the leg movement effectively.
